/*
* resolutionInt.h --
*
* Internal header file for lib/resolution.
*/
#ifndef _LIB_RESOLUTIONINT_H_
#define _LIB_RESOLUTIONINT_H_
#define INCLUDE_ALLOW_USERLEVEL
#define INCLUDE_ALLOW_DISTRIBUTE
#include "includeCheck.h"
#include "resolution.h"
#include "vm_app.h"
/*
* Data types
*/
/*
* Describes internal state of the resolution library. I.e., tracks whether
* a capability is supported, enabled, etc.
*/
typedef struct {
Bool initialized; // TRUE if successfully initialized.
Bool canSetResolution; // TRUE if back-end supports Resolution_Set.
Bool canSetTopology; // TRUE if back-end supports DisplayTopology_Set.
Bool cbResolutionRegistered; // TRUE if Resolution_Set CB registered.
Bool cbTopologyRegistered; // TRUE if DisplayTopology_Set CB registered.
RpcIn *rpcIn; // Points to RpcIn channel.
char tcloChannel[MAX(sizeof TOOLS_DAEMON_NAME,
sizeof TOOLS_DND_NAME)];
// Names the TCLO channel which the library will
// use for registering capabilities.
} ResolutionInfoType;
/*
* Describes the size and offset of a display. An array of these
* structures describes the entire topology of the guest desktop
*
* NB: Cribbed from Win32 resolution code. Refactor this.
*/
typedef struct {
int x;
int y;
int width;
int height;
} DisplayTopologyInfo;
/*
* Global variables
*/
extern ResolutionInfoType resolutionInfo;
/*
* Global functions
*/
/* Defined per back-end. */
Bool ResolutionBackendInit(InitHandle handle);
void ResolutionBackendCleanup(void);
Bool ResolutionSetResolution(uint32 width, uint32 height);
Bool ResolutionSetTopology(unsigned int ndisplays, DisplayTopologyInfo displays[]);
#endif // ifndef _LIB_RESOLUTIONINT_H_
